This is my lame attempt at a "Beastie Boys/X-men" mashup image. Due to the threat of legal action from Marvel Comics, the dj crew is now officially known as the "X-Ecutioners" (a name which, as all my fellow nerds know, was also jacked from Marvel), but I'll always think of them as the X-Men.
The latest mashup album to hit the internet comes in the form of an unlikely pairing between the Beastie Boys and the X-Men a.k.a. The X-Ecutioners, from Ireland's DJ Zap. I was pretty excited about this album, entitled Represent New York, as I hadn't really heard anything new from the X-Men since Mista Sinista left the group a couple of years ago (they've since added twonew members). While the beats taken from the various X-Men albums are all on point, the vocals, from the Beastie Boys' more recent work, come up a bit short. I'm personally not a huge fan of the stuff that the Beasties have released since Ill Communication, though, so I may not be the target audience for this mashup.
As it is, DJ Zap does a pretty good job on the technical side of things. The beats match up well with the vocals, the concept's original, and for fans of either group it's worth a listen. It just feels like this whole thing could have been a lot more interesting had Zap used some of the Beasties' more classic material. However, if you can find a copy of the mashup album, by all means give it a listen. There are at least a few tracks worth your time.
